Now is the spring of convention content in Rimini

IEG’s Palacongress di Rimini venue reports it is set for 40 days of international flavour and high-profile medical scientific events.

Around a hundred guests are in the venue 21-22 April, preparing for the European Symposium on Poultry Nutrition in June 2023. They are drawing up the scientific programme and will visit the city to finalise the details of the major Europe event dedicated to poultry nutrition, which is organised by the Italian branch of the World’s Poultry Science Association.

Over 1,500 European scientists are expected to gather in Rimini next June for the symposium involving researchers and academics in the poultry nutrition industry, as well as company representatives.

There are 13 more events coming up in May, including medical-scientific conventions of Simti, Aimn, Anmco and Scivac. They follow the end of April FIST Cisl National Convention.

Organisers say the numbers for the upcoming events are expected to match pre-Covid days.
